display first page of pdf as image in c# : Rotate single page in pdf control software system azure winforms .net console atlasti_v6_manual14-part1181

EDITING PRIMARY DOCUMENTS
141
The second best solution in such a case is that you try to rescue an older 
version of the document from a copy bundle file. For this and other reasons, 
we recommend to create a copy bundle file after each work session. If 
something goes wrong, like accidentally deleting a log file, you can always 
recover a recent version of the coded file. 
And this is what needs to be done: 
Disconnect the primary document whose log file has been deleted  (see 
“Disconnecting Primary Documents“ on page 89).
Install the backup copy bundle file into a new folder, at a different location 
than your project folder. Save it under a unique name. See “Install a Bundle“ 
on page 131.
Then disconnect all documents but the one (or the ones) that you want to 
rescue. Save the HU again. 
Merge this HU with your current one (T
OOLS
/ M
ERGE
WITH
HU). Select the 
merge strategy: Different PDs - Same Codes. You find more detail on 
merging two Hus in the section “Merging Hermeneutic Units“ on page 171.
Enriching A Plain Text Document
If you have edited a plain text document and added formatting attributes like 
fonts, color, font size, bold, italic, embedded objects, etc., you are asked if you 
want to keep the formatting information and save the document as a rich text 
(rtf) document: 
If you select No, any features contained in the document beyond plain text will 
be lost. If you want to keep the rich formatting, you need to confirm the 
message.
If you select Yes, the file will be saved in rich text format although the file 
extension (e.g., TXT) is not changed to RTF. 
Embedded Objects
What is an Embedded Object?
Data from a variety of applications like Word, Excel, and PowerPoint can be 
embedded within a PD’s data source. In fact, objects can be embedded in any 
rich text available in an HU, including memos and comments. 
In-Place Activation and Editing
Embedded objects can be edited (like an Excel™ table) or “played” (a video 
clip) without leaving the HU. Depending on the object's features, the toolbars 
and menus of the original application can be directly accessed within the 
ATLAS.ti windows. For example, if you insert an Excel table as an embedded 
object and double-click on it, the ATLAS.ti main menu and toolbar are replaced 
ATLAS.ti 6 USER MANUAL
Saving a former 
plain text with 
formatting does 
not change the 
file extension.
An activated 
embedded Excel 
table showing 
the menu and 
toolbar within 
ATLAS.ti
Rotate single page in pdf - rotate PDF page permanently in C#.net, ASP.NET, MVC, Ajax, WinForms, WPF
Empower Users to Change the Rotation Angle of PDF File Page Using C#
reverse pdf page order online; how to rotate a page in pdf and save it
Rotate single page in pdf - VB.NET PDF Page Rotate Library: rotate PDF page permanently in vb.net, ASP.NET, MVC, Ajax, WinForms, WPF
PDF Document Page Rotation in Visual Basic .NET Class Application
rotate one page in pdf reader; pdf reverse page order preview
EDITING PRIMARY DOCUMENTS
142
by the Excel menu and toolbar. All Excel functions can be used to modify and 
work on the embedded table. This is called In-place-activation or editing.
If you don’t have Excel on your computer, all you will see is the image of the 
table, but it will not be activated.
When activating an embedded object, it might not open “in-place” but in 
its original application in a separate window. This behavior depends on the 
embedded object itself and is outside the control of ATLAS.ti.
How to Embed an Object
There are several ways to embed an object. 
Embed an Object via Copy and Paste Special
Copy a table (or a portion of it) in Excel.
In ATLAS.ti (enter edit mode within the PD area or in the memo or comment 
area) choose E
DIT
/ P
ASTE
S
PECIAL
and select the Excel object. 
ATLAS.ti 6 USER MANUAL
Figure 71: Activated embedded object
VB.NET PDF Page Delete Library: remove PDF pages in vb.net, ASP.
Able to remove a single page from adobe PDF document in VB.NET. using RasterEdge. XDoc.PDF; How to VB.NET: Delete a Single PDF Page from PDF File.
pdf rotate single page; rotate pages in pdf
C# PDF Page Delete Library: remove PDF pages in C#.net, ASP.NET
application. Able to remove a single page from PDF document. Ability Demo Code: How to Delete a Single PDF Page from PDF File in C#.NET. How to
pdf rotate single page and save; rotate pdf pages individually
EDITING PRIMARY DOCUMENTS
143
The list of formats available in the P
ASTE
S
PECIAL
dialog may also contain other 
non-object formats.
Embed an new or existing Object via Insert Object
Enter edit mode and select E
DIT
/ I
NSERT
/ I
NSERT
O
BJECT
from the main menu. 
The Insert Object dialog opens and offers all object types installed on your 
computer. However, not all of the objects listed in the dialog make sense 
inside a PD.
Create a new object: To create a new object select the object type and click 
OK. By default the option ‘Create new object’ is activated.
Load an object from a file: Activate the option ‘Create from file’ in the Insert 
Object dialog. Click OK and browse for the file to be inserted. If the file’s 
content is not an embeddable object, an icon representation is inserted and 
displayed instead.
Inserting an object from a file is not the same as I
NSERT
/ I
NSERT
F
ILE
, which 
appends the usually textual contents of a file at the cursor position.
If you choose to link the object, it will also be inserted, but with a significant 
difference:
Linked objects: A linked object keeps a reference to the original file. When you 
edit the original Excel table, the changes will be written to the Excel file and will 
be updated in ALL documents where this object was embedded. Because of 
this, in-place activation is not available and the original application is launched 
when double-clicking the object.
An object inserted without checking the link option is fully embedded and has 
no reference to the file from which it originated. Editing this object will only 
modify this copy of the object.
ATLAS.ti 6 USER MANUAL
Figure 72: Paste special dialogue (which will show the language of your Windows system)
How to C#: Basic SDK Concept of XDoc.PDF for .NET
insert, delete, re-order, copy, paste, cut, rotate, and save or query data and save the PDF document. The PDFPage class presents a single page in a PDFDocument
rotate pages in pdf online; rotate all pages in pdf and save
VB.NET PDF- View PDF Online with VB.NET HTML5 PDF Viewer
PDF to images, C#.NET PDF file & pages edit, C#.NET PDF pages extract, copy, paste, C#.NET rotate PDF pages, C# Single page. View PDF in single page display mode
rotate pdf page and save; rotate all pages in pdf file
EDITING PRIMARY DOCUMENTS
144
Coding Embedded Objects
Every object is treated as a single character when it comes to selecting and 
coding it in ATLAS.ti. 
You cannot “enter” an object in order to select and code parts of it (e.g., a 
single cell inside an Excel™ spreadsheet or a graphic inside a PowerPoint™ 
slide).
However, for some objects, selecting a more suitable format from the list 
presented by Paste Special (see also “Embed an Object via Copy and Paste
Special” on page 142) may be the solution. For instance, an Excel table is also 
offered as Rich Text. It won’t look as neat as the original Excel object and it 
cannot be activated but you can select and code a single cell or several cells of 
the spreadsheet.
The same Excel table selection pasted into a document as as an Excel object 
and as Rich Text.
The margin shows several codes for the Rich Text version and only one code 
for the object version below. 
Editing Embedded Objects
To edit an embedded or linked object:
Enter Edit mode. 
Double-click the object or right click on the object and select <O
BJECT
NAME
>-
O
BJECT
/ E
DIT
or <O
BJECT
NAME
>-O
BJECT
/ O
PEN
from the context menu.
ATLAS.ti 6 USER MANUAL
Figure 73: Coding embedded objects as compared to inserted text
C# PDF Convert to Tiff SDK: Convert PDF to tiff images in C#.net
Both single page and multipage tiff image files can be created from PDF. Supports tiff compression selection. Supports for changing image size.
pdf rotate page; how to rotate page in pdf and save
VB.NET PDF: Basic SDK Concept of XDoc.PDF
insert, delete, re-order, copy, paste, cut, rotate, and save or query data and save the PDF document. The PDFPage class presents a single page in a PDFDocument
how to rotate all pages in pdf in preview; pdf rotate just one page
EDITING PRIMARY DOCUMENTS
145
Idiosyncrasies
Activating an embedded object is possible even when the embedding PD is not 
currently in edit mode. For example, you may want to play a video or 
recalculate a range of cells without making such changes permanent. If you 
want to make changes and preserve the changes applied to an object in the 
ATLAS.ti HU, you need to enter edit mode before editing the object.
After deactivating an active object by clicking outside its border, you might find 
that the object has reverted to its original size.
Resizing an object can only be done by grabbing its selection frame at any 
resize handle except those located on the frame’s right border. To get enough 
space to the left you might want to center or right-align the object before 
resizing.
Editing Primary Documents in Team Projects
Editing in team situations needs to be tightly controlled in order to not loose 
the integrity of the various HU file involved. If team members work at different 
locations and store data locally, the best solution is to restrict editing to the 
project administrator. For details on how to setup and manage team projects 
see 149.
If the team project is set up in way that all team members access the data on a 
a server (see example below), the ATLAS.ti controls the editing process. This is 
possible based on the Lok and Log files created by ATLAS.ti. See File Locking 
on page 84, and Creation of Log files on page 139).
Let’s assume you work in a team of five people. Each of you is located in a 
separate office or at different geographical locations. All of you work on the 
same project and analyze the same pool of data source files. As shown in the 
figure below, all data source files are located on a network drive and are shared 
by all team members.
ATLAS.ti 6 USER MANUAL
Objects can be 
activated and 
edited without 
the PD being in 
edit mode. Such 
changes are not 
permanent.
VB.NET PDF File Merge Library: Merge, append PDF files in vb.net
all. This guiding page will help you merge two or more PDF documents into a single one in a Visual Basic .NET imaging application.
how to rotate pdf pages and save permanently; change orientation of pdf page
VB.NET PDF File & Page Process Library SDK for vb.net, ASP.NET
With VB.NET PDF SDK, PDF document page can be rotated to 90, 180, and 270 in clockwise. Both a single page and whole file pages can be rotated and saved as
pdf rotate pages and save; save pdf rotated pages
EDITING PRIMARY DOCUMENTS
146
It is Monday morning at 9 a.m. Peter, Tom, and Agnes are currently working 
on the ATLAS.ti project. Agnes works with PD4. She reads through it, codes it, 
and writes a few memos. Peter now also wants to look at the document. He 
loads the document into his HU, checks a few things, and codes a few more 
data segments. Then he continues to work on P5.
Agnes continues her work on P4. While reading through it, she recognizes that 
some places are not anonymized and wants to correct it. In order to do so, she 
enters edit mode. She can however only do so, if no one else is currently 
viewing the document. If this were the case, the following message pops up:
As this is not the case, Agnes can enter edit mode. While Agnes is editing the 
document, Tom wants to do some work on P4. He can however not load the 
document. Instead he sees the following message: 
ATLAS.ti 6 USER MANUAL
While the data 
sources 
referenced by 
an HU  can be 
shared by 
multiple users, 
HUs cannot be 
worked on 
concurrently. 
Therefore, each 
team member 
works on her 
‘own’ HU. The 
work can then 
be combined 
using the 
ATLAS.ti Merge 
feature.
Figure 74: Editing in a team situation
Figure 75: Editing is only possible if no one else is viewing the document
EDITING PRIMARY DOCUMENTS
147
Agnes corrects the document and leaves edit mode and saves the changes 
made in the source file of P4.
Tom tries to accesses P4 a bit later. He receives a message stating that changes 
have been detected in P4 and that all PDs using this data source need to be 
synchronized. In order to load the document, Tom needs to confirm this 
message. If he clicks NO, he will not be able to load the document until he 
confirms the synchronization. Modified PDs can only be loaded after all 
necessary alignments have been processed during the synchronization. 
After synchronizing P4, Tom can continue to work on it, add new codes, 
memos etc. He may also edit the document. All other team members will be 
informed about any further modifications. For this reason, there is no danger 
that the team will end up with five different versions of the document. Due to 
ATLAS.ti’s content surveillance system, each team member works with the 
most up-to-date version of the document. 
The only thing that remains to be done is to merge the Hus from all five team 
members from time to time, so that all coding and other work performed on 
the data is joined together. See page 171 further detail on merging HUs.
ATLAS.ti 6 USER MANUAL
Figure 77: Synchronizing edited primary documents
Figure 76: Server message informing users that a primary document is currently edited
EDITING PRIMARY DOCUMENTS
148
Synchronization on Demand
Instead of synchronizing PDs one at a time, you may want to synchronize all or 
a selection of PDs at the same time. Choose D
OCUMENTS
/ D
ATA
S
OURCE
M
ANAGEMENT
/ S
YNCHRONIZE
PD
S
from the main menu. ATLAS.ti then searches for 
LOG files, analyzes them, and asks you for confirmation if synchronization is 
necessary.
ATLAS.ti 6 USER MANUAL
Synchronize all 
PDs at once.
TEAM PROJECT MANAGEMENT
149
Team Project Management
Tasks of the Project Administrator
Sets up the Project
The project administrator is responsible for 
• creating the HU with the necessary settings for each team member
• assigning the data
• distributing the project data to team members
• explains team members how to create a user account and how to log in (see 
“Adding a New User“ on page 151.
Makes Decisions with regards to Editing Primary 
Documents
Editing documents that are assigned to a Hermeneutic Unit is a critical tasks 
and effects coding. Therefore the pros and cons need to be considered and 
informed decisions should be made. If editing is allowed, then it either needs to 
be done at one central location or clear instructions need to be provided 
containing information about who is allowed to edit what. For more 
information on editing, see the general section on Editing Primary Documents 
on page 136 and the project scenarios below.
ATLAS.ti 6 USER MANUAL
When working 
in teams, one 
person should 
be the 
designated 
administrator.
TEAM PROJECT MANAGEMENT
150
Merges Hermeneutic Units
Each team member has to work within her or his own sub HU and these need 
to be merged from time to time. The project administrator sets the time 
intervals when sub projects are to be merged, provides instructions to team 
members when and what to send where (this varies depending on the project 
setup chosen and whether editing is allowed or not), merges the sub HUs (see 
Merging Hermeneutic Unitson page 171) and distributes the new Master HU 
to all team members.
Works on the Project
In most cases, the project administrator will be someone from the research 
team and not a remote IT person. It is essential to understand how data 
management in ATLAS.ti works, it is not just a matter of installing ATLAS.ti and 
providing IT resources.
In addition to data management, other things like how to develop a common 
coding system need to be decided upon. Thus methodological and content 
related matters are also part of the project management tasks.
User Management
Collaboration or multi-authoring means that more than one author may work 
on an ATLAS.ti project at different times. ATLAS.ti supports this teamwork by 
systematically keeping track of each author's productions. 
Every object created, including the Hermeneutic Unit itself, is automatically 
stamped with a date, time, and author. This identification of the author is what 
makes the log in process upon system start necessary (which by default 
proceeds automatically). Simultaneous collaboration is not supported, so only 
one person can work on a specific Hermeneutic Unit at a time. By default, only 
the author who created the Hermeneutic Unit (the owner or original author), is 
authorized to load, read, and edit the Hermeneutic Unit.
Letting others participate in creating a Hermeneutic Unit requires a few 
bureaucratic adjustments; one of which is the definition of users (cf. “User
Management” on page 150).
The simple concept of the ATLAS.ti user management allows all data that will 
be shared by different users to be placed in publicly accessible directories. But 
even with the Hermeneutic Units stored in a public directory, access can be 
restricted to the author. In other words, Hermeneutic Units can either be 
private or public. The default setting is pubic. If set to private,  other users can 
be defined as co-authors for this Hermeneutic Unit (see “Access Rights for the
HU“ on page 154). 
To keep it simple, it is best to leave the default setting to public access and to 
allow all users to create an account with administrative rights. These rights only 
ATLAS.ti 6 USER MANUAL
ATLAS.ti's user 
database is 
independent of 
the account 
database in a 
local area 
network or your 
Windows log-in 
name.
Documents you may be interested
Documents you may be interested